description | Abstract Objective To investigate the risk factors for ischemic stroke in elderly patients with hypertension and type 2 diabetes mellitus. Methods A total of 112 elderly patients with hypertension and type 2 diabetes, treated at Jiangmen Central Hospital from January 2023 to December 2023, were selected and categorized into a stroke group and a non-stroke group, each comprising 56 patients. The two groups were examined for demographic data, risk variables were evaluated by multifactorial logistic regression analysis, and the predictive value was determined using ROC curves. Results The comparison of hyperhomocysteinemia (HHcy), fibrinogen (FIB), and high-density lipoprotein cholesterol (HDL-C) between the non-stroke and stroke groups revealed statistically significant differences (P < 0.05). Logistic regression analysis indicated that HHcy (OR 16.936; 95% CI 1.946–146.071; P = 0.010), FIB (OR 1.773; 95% CI 1.238–2.540; P = 0.002), and HDL-C (OR 0.182; 95% CI 0.043–0.775; P = 0.021) were significant factors in the onset of ischemic stroke among elderly patients with hypertension and type 2 diabetes. ROC curve analysis revealed that the area under the curve (AUC) for FIB, HDL-C, and HHcy in diagnosing stroke associated with hypertension and type 2 diabetes mellitus in the elderly were 0.704, 0.640, and 0.598, respectively, while the AUC for the combined diagnosis of all three was 0.784. Conclusions HHcy, FIB, and HDL-C independently influence the occurrence of ischemic stroke in elderly patients with hypertension combined with type 2 diabetes mellitus, and their combined enhanced predictive capability for ischemic stroke occurrence. |
